2014 marks the 60th anniversary of Carleton’s Department of Earth Sciences.

A special celebration on Oct. 18 will feature a pictorial history, a buffet dinner and a performance by Ian Tamblyn, Carleton’s artist-in-residence. Many of Tamblyn’s compositions reflect his wilderness adventures and numerous science expeditions with geologists.

Over the years, Earth Science students have had exciting opportunities participating in field trips to places such as Chile or going on the Students on Ice Expedition to Antarctica.
